Here in Salem, Ohio, we experience a unique blend of small-town charm coupled with a vibrant nursing job market. Known for its historic town square and friendly community, Salem is not just a lovely place to call home; it’s also a burgeoning hub for healthcare professionals.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, registered nurses in Ohio earn a mean annual salary of $69,160, while the median hourly wage rests at $33.25. In Salem, we can estimate that nursing salaries range from approximately $63,000 to $75,000 annually, taking into account our local cost of living and proximity to larger cities like Youngstown and Warren. Notably, the average salary reflects the local healthcare needs as we serve a population of over 12,000 residents, living closely within the Ohio River Valley’s rich culture.

Do I need to be licensed in Ohio to work in Salem?
Good news! Ohio is a member of the eNLC (Enhanced Nurse Licensure Compact). You can practice here with a compact license from any member state.
